[Commentary] Since Wuhan lifted the control measures for the separation of Han and Hubei, the number of people participating in the physical examination for returning to work has increased accordingly. At present, many medical institutions in Wuhan have launched relevant medical examination projects.

[Commentary] The reporter saw in the Optics Valley Campus of the Hubei Provincial Hospital of Traditional Chinese Medicine on April 11 that waiting for medical examination personnel to line up one meter apart, under the guidance of on-site staff to register, pre-examination and triage. It takes about half an hour for the medical examiner from registration to the end of the medical examination.

[Commentary] According to Zhou Feng, director of the Health Management Center of the Hubei Provincial Hospital of Traditional Chinese Medicine, the physical examination for resumption of work in Wuhan is divided into multiple items such as nucleic acid detection, antibody detection, blood analysis, CT examination and so on. The hospital charges are the same.

[Same period] Zhou Feng, director of the Health Management Center of the Hubei Provincial Hospital of Traditional Chinese Medicine: Our nucleic acid test is 260 (yuan) and the antibody test is 180 (yuan). For the full package, we have nucleic acid antibody blood analysis, which is 475 (yuan), and then add CT It is 794 (yuan).

[Commentary] Zhou Feng introduced that about 9,000 people have come to the hospital after the hospital launched the re-examination physical examination program.

[Same period] Zhou Feng, Director of the Health Management Center of the Hubei Provincial Hospital of Traditional Chinese Medicine: We do it today, and we will have the (paper) result the day after tomorrow. We do it today, and the electronic version (result) can be found online that evening.

[Explanation] Zhou Feng said that the various tests to check for new coronavirus-infected pneumonia do not require a fasting blood draw, and physical examinations can be performed in the morning and afternoon. She said that such a process is very helpful for clinical screening, with an accuracy rate of about 70 to 80%.

[Explanation] Many places outside Wuhan have recently introduced measures to strengthen nucleic acid detection for people leaving China. Many testers have relatively urgent needs for leaving China. The staff of the Wuhan Mayor's hotline said that the city's nucleic acid testing is based on the principle of "exhaustive inspection should be completed, willing to perform exhaustive inspection". Those in need need to contact their community before going to a designated hospital for medical examination.
